海藻糖产生菌株的化学诱变选育

摘  要:从土壤中分离纯化获得9株酵母菌株,并从中得到一株海藻糖产量较高酵母菌株,经初步菌种鉴定属瓶形酵母属。以其作为出发株,得出了以硫酸二乙酯(DES)诱变该株的致死率曲线,诱变剂用量为1%、诱变时间为50min时,该株的致死率达到75%。在该诱变条件下,采用三氯乙酸浸提酵母菌中的海藻糖,用硫酸蒽酮法在波长为620nm测定其海藻糖的含量。突变株经初筛和复筛,得到海藻糖高产菌株,其海藻糖含量较出发株高1.6倍,海藻样含量达到525μg/mL发酵液,干重比为19%,是目前报道海藻糖在酵母中干重比的1.2倍。Separation and purification of 9 yeast strains obtained form the soil, and obtained one yeast strain which produces high trehalose. This strain is the pityrosporum yeast after the preliminary identified. Carring on chemistry mutagenic to the this strain, Obtaining lethality curve that had induced mutation by diethyl sulfate (DES). The mutagen amount used is 1%, when the mutafacient time is 50 minutes, this strain lethality rate is 75%. On this mutafacient condition, using the trichloroacetic acid to abstract the trehalose in the saccharomycetes, in the wave length of 620nm determines its trehalose content with the sulfuric acid anthrone method, after initially sieving and duplicate sieves, we obtained the trehalose high production strain, Its trehalose content is 1.6 times higher than the original strain, Each milliliter fermentation fluid seaweed type content achieves 525μg/mL. The dry weight ratio is 19%, It's 1.2 times than the report.
